Charlotte (CLT) to Rolla/Vichy (VIH)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Charlotte/Douglas International Airport (CLT) in Charlotte, United States to Rolla Ntl Airport (VIH) in Rolla/Vichy, United States is 1,017 kilometers (632 miles / 549 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ying west northwest at a heading of 292°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is a domestic route within United States. Both airports operate in the same country, which may simplify travel requirements and documentation. Despite being a domestic route, there is a 1-hour time difference between the two cities.

Time zone information: When it's 05:19 in Charlotte, it's 04:19 in Rolla/Vichy.

The return flight from Rolla/Vichy (VIH) to Charlotte (CLT) follows a heading of 105° (east southe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
